Introduction to Car Key Locksmiths

A car key locksmith is an expert who specializes in dealing with concerns related to vehicle locks and keys. These professionals can produce new keys, replace lost or broken keys, and even program advanced key fobs and transponder keys. When confronted with a lockout or key-related problem, a locksmith can offer prompt and effective options, ensuring that you return on the roadway with very little trouble.

When You Might Need a Car Key Locksmith

There are numerous situations where you might discover yourself in requirement of a car key locksmith:

  1. Locked Out of Your Car: This is among the most common circumstances. You might accidentally lock your keys inside the vehicle or discover that your key fob has actually stopped working.
  2. Lost or Stolen Keys: Losing your car keys can be a significant trouble, and if they are stolen, it can be a security danger.
  3. Broken Keys: Keys can break due to use and tear, especially if they are old or have actually been dropped.
  4. Key Programming: Many modern automobiles need key programming, which involves syncing the key with the vehicle's internal security system. This is needed for keys with sophisticated features like remote start or keyless entry.
  5. Transponder Key Issues: Transponder keys include a microchip that interacts with the car's immobilizer system. If this chip stops working, you may require a locksmith to reprogram or replace it.

What to Look for in a Car Key Locksmith

When picking a car key locksmith, it's important to think about a number of aspects to ensure you get high-quality service:

  • Experience: Opt for a locksmith with substantial experience in automotive key services. They will have the abilities and tools required to manage a large range of issues.
  • Licensing and Insurance: Check if the locksmith is certified and guaranteed. This secures you from any possible legal or monetary concerns that might arise.
  • 24/7 Availability: Emergencies can take place at any time. Choose a locksmith who provides 24/7 services to guarantee you can get help whenever you require it.
  • Openness: A credible locksmith will be transparent about their services and pricing. They ought to offer you with a clear price quote before beginning any work.
  • Client Reviews: Read online reviews and reviews to get a concept of the locksmith's credibility and service quality. Favorable reviews can be an excellent sign of reliability.

The Process of Using a Car Key Locksmith

When you need the services of a car key locksmith, the process usually includes the following actions:

  1. Contact the Locksmith: Call or visit the locksmith's website to request assistance.
  2. Provide Vehicle Information: Share information about your vehicle, including the make, design, and year. This assists the locksmith identify the required tools and devices.
  3. Validate Identity: You might need to provide evidence of ownership, such as your copyright and vehicle registration, to prevent unauthorized gain access to.
  4. Service Arrival: The locksmith will reach your location, either at your home, workplace, or wherever your vehicle is.
  5. Assessment and Solution: The locksmith will assess the issue and supply a solution, whether it's opening your vehicle, replicating a key, or programming a brand-new key fob.
  6. Payment and Follow-Up: Once the service is completed, you will be charged according to the agreed-upon estimate. If essential, the locksmith may supply additional recommendations or follow-up services.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Key Locksmiths

Q: How much does it cost to get a brand-new car key from a locksmith?A: The expense can differ depending on the type of key and the complexity of the job. For a basic key, the expense may range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. Advanced keys, such as those with transponders or keyless entry, can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 200.

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the original?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can develop a new key even if you do not have the initial. They may require the vehicle's VIN number or other determining information to make sure the brand-new key is a best match.

Q: How long does it consider a locksmith to get here?A: Most locksmiths intend to show up within an hour, however this can vary depending upon your place and the locksmith's present workload. Some locksmiths offer 24/7 emergency services for urgent scenarios.

Q: Are car key locksmiths readily available on weekends and vacations?A: Many locksmith professionals offer weekend and holiday services, specifically those who supply 24/7 emergency situation help. However, it's an excellent concept to examine the locksmith's accessibility beforehand.

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to make a new key?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to make a brand-new key, supplied they have the appropriate permission. They may request proof of ownership or other determining documents to guarantee they are not producing a key for unauthorized usage.

Q: Can a locksmith reset my car's immobilizer system?A: Yes, a locksmith can reset your car's immobilizer system, particularly if the issue is associated with a defective key fob or transponder. They will have the essential equipment and competence to perform this task.
